To exploit the Ultratech API v0.13 vulnerability, an attacker would need to send a specially crafted request to the API, containing malicious code. The code can be injected through various means, including:
: Never pass raw user input directly into system shells. Use built-in library functions that handle arguments safely.
The exploitation of this vulnerability follows a classic penetration testing lifecycle. It highlights how a seemingly minor oversight—such as weak password hashing or exposing internal endpoints—can result in catastrophic system compromise. 1. Active Enumeration
To validate the suspicion, a simple test was performed by calling the /ping endpoint manually:
By staying informed and taking proactive steps to protect against the Ultratech API v0.13 exploit, organizations and individuals can minimize the potential impacts and ensure the security of their systems and data.